Which tool is recommended for cleaning thermal surfaces in Lenovo products?

Using isopropyl alcohol wipes or a cotton swab is recommended for cleaning thermal surfaces in Lenovo products because isopropyl alcohol is effective at removing thermal paste residue without leaving fibers or particles behind, which can be harmful to the delicate components. The use of wipes or a cotton swab allows for targeted application, ensuring that only the intended area is cleaned. This method minimizes the risk of damaging adjacent components or contaminating other surfaces.

Additionally, isopropyl alcohol evaporates quickly and doesn’t conduct electricity, making it a safer option for cleaning sensitive electronics. This is critical when working with thermal surfaces, where the buildup of dust and old thermal paste can impair the performance of heat sinks and cooling systems. Proper maintenance with the right cleaning materials ensures optimal thermal performance and longevity of Lenovo devices.
